Q&A

How do you round up a float?

How do you round up a float?

Use round() to round a float in Python Call the built-in function round(number, digits) on a float with the number of digits after the decimal point to round to digits to get float rounded to digits digits after the decimal point. If no value is given for digits , a default value of 0 will be used.

How do you set a floating decimal point?

Use str. format() to print a float with two decimal places format(number) with “{:. 2f}” as str and a float as number to return a string representation of the number with two decimal places.

How do I restrict float to 2 decimal places?

Call str. format(*args) with “{:. 2f}” as str and a float as *args to limit the float to two decimal places as a string.

READ ALSO:   What is the most common driver mistake?

How do you round a float in C#?

If you want to round in order to use it later in calculations, use Math. Round((decimal)myDouble, 3) . If you don’t intend to use it in calculation but need to display it, use double. ToString(“F3”) .

How do you round a zero to a float array?

How to round away from zero a float array using numpy

  1. Step 1 – Import the library. import numpy as np.
  2. Step 2 – Defining round_array function. def round_array(x,y): return np.round(x,y)
  3. Step 3 – Setup the Data. test = np.array([32.11, 51.5, 0.112])
  4. Step 4 – Printing rounded off array.
  5. Step 5 – Lets look at our dataset now.

How do you round a float to two decimal places C++?

“c++ round float to 2 decimal places” Code Answer’s

  1. float roundoff(float value, unsigned char prec)
  2. {
  3. float pow_10 = pow(10.0f, (float)prec);
  4. return round(value * pow_10) / pow_10;
  5. }
  6. auto rounded = roundoff(100.123456, 3);
  7. // rounded = 100.123;

How do you round a float to two decimal places in Python?

Just use the formatting with \%. 2f which gives you rounding down to 2 decimals. You can use the string formatting operator of python “\%”. “\%.

READ ALSO:   Is processor important for camera?

How do you round SF?

To round to a significant figure:

  1. look at the first non-zero digit if rounding to one significant figure.
  2. look at the digit after the first non-zero digit if rounding to two significant figures.
  3. draw a vertical line after the place value digit that is required.
  4. look at the next digit.

Is it possible to round a float to the decimal point?

You cannot properly round the number itself, because float(and double) aren’t decimal floating-point – they are binary floating-point – so rounding to decimal positions is meaningless. You can round the output, however. – Pavel Minaev

How do you round to 3 decimal places?

To round after k decimal places, use a scale factor of 10^k. This should be really easy to see if you write out some decimal values by hand and play around with multiples of 10. Suppose you’re working with the value 1.23456789, and want to round it to 3 decimal places.

READ ALSO:   How much do you sleep your life away?

How many digits are there after the decimal point?

In this output the number of digits after decimal are 6, which is default format of float value printing.

Why can’t binary floats be used to represent decimal numbers?

Also, the binary float cannot properly represent all decimal numbers. There is no exact representation of 0.1. It can store a number that is very close to 0.1 but it is not equal to 0.1. So rounding off and storing in a float will introduce errors. It is best to do all calculation with native float and then round for display.